Cheapest Available MacFarlane 2 Bedroom Apartments

Currently the lowest priced 2 Bedroom apartment unit MacFarlane of Tampa, FL is the 2 Beds, 1 Baths Model starting from $1,250 at 2904 W Chestnut St. The average price for all 2 Bedroom apartments in MacFarlane is currently $2,661.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 2 Bedroom options in the area:

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om MacFarlane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in MacFarlane with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in MacFarlane is at 2904 W Chestnut St listed at $1,250.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om MacFarlane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in MacFarlane is $2,661.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om MacFarlane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in MacFarlane is a 1,628 square feet unit starting from $2,860 at Grady Square.

What is the average size for MacFarlane 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in MacFarlane is currently 1,095 sq ft.
